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Скриптовые языки администрирования Windows » CMD/BAT - Запуск bat файла из Планировщика

Ответить
Настройки темы
CMD/BAT - Запуск bat файла из Планировщика

Новый участник


Сообщения: 2
Благодарности: 0

Профиль | Отправить PM | Цитировать


Есть батник следующего содержания:

Код: Выделить весь код
FOR /F "tokens=*" %i in ('DIR /A:D /B "C:\Ежедневный отчёт*"') do x copy /E "C:\%i" "C:\1\"
Смысл - проверяется наличие папки по маске и последующее копирование содержимого в другую папку.
При запуске ручками из cmd (копирую строку в cmd, запускаю) - все отлично работает.
При попытке вставить в Планировщик - не срабатывает, подскажите в чем проблема? Права и т.п. - все есть (локальный админ).

Отправлено: 12:11, 20-05-2013

 

Ветеран


Сообщения: 2205
Благодарности: 730

Профиль | Отправить PM | Цитировать


Батник должен вызывать окно vbs без появления окна консоли. Команда не запускает батник. Что не так?
Код: Выделить весь код
AT 10.00 /EVERY:5 "%ProgramFiles%\papka\runN.cmd"

Отправлено: 12:12, 05-09-2013 | #11



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Ветеран


Сообщения: 27449
Благодарности: 8088

Профиль | Отправить PM | Цитировать


У меня так и задание не создаётся. А вот так:
Код: Выделить весь код
AT 10:00 /EVERY:5 "%ProgramFiles%\papka\runN.cmd"
создаётся и исполняется (запускал, конечно, вручную).
Это сообщение посчитали полезным следующие участники:

Отправлено: 12:26, 05-09-2013 | #12


Ветеран


Сообщения: 2205
Благодарности: 730

Профиль | Отправить PM | Цитировать


Iska, у меня опечатка в посте, конечно 10:00
Тем не менее на семёрке не запускается. По крайней мере вручную из планировщика.

Отправлено: 12:48, 05-09-2013 | #13


Ветеран


Сообщения: 27449
Благодарности: 8088

Профиль | Отправить PM | Цитировать


sov44, Windows 7 у Вас какая — x64 или x86? Из-под чего создавали пакетный файл, из-под чего выполняли «at.exe»? У меня на Windows Server 2008 R2 задание было успешно создано и успешно выполнено.

Отправлено: 13:05, 05-09-2013 | #14


Ветеран


Сообщения: 2205
Благодарности: 730

Профиль | Отправить PM | Цитировать


Iska, разрядность х86. В пути к заданию есть пробелы, скрипт не создаёт в планировщике путь в кавычках.
Код: Выделить весь код
AT 10:00 /EVERY:5 "\"%ProgramFiles%\papka\runN.cmd\""
Код: Выделить весь код
AT 10:00 /EVERY:5 "'%ProgramFiles%\papka\runN.cmd'"

Отправлено: 14:36, 05-09-2013 | #15


Ветеран


Сообщения: 27449
Благодарности: 8088

Профиль | Отправить PM | Цитировать


sov44, у меня создал задание по, буквально:
Код: Выделить весь код
at.exe 10:00 /every:5 "%ProgramFiles%\papka\runN.cmd"
на x64 из-под командной строки, запущенной с привилегиями администратора, и оно корректно отработало при ручном запуске.

Отправлено: 22:39, 05-09-2013 | #16


Ветеран


Сообщения: 2205
Благодарности: 730

Профиль | Отправить PM | Цитировать


Цитата Iska:
корректно отработало при ручном запуске. »
Остаётся только позавидовать. Скриптом в команде AT не удаётся поставить кавычки на выполнения задания с пробелами в путях. Видимо придётся прикручивать schtasks.

Отправлено: 00:06, 06-09-2013 | #17


Ветеран


Сообщения: 27449
Благодарности: 8088

Профиль | Отправить PM | Цитировать


sov44,
Код: Выделить весь код
at.exe 10:00 /every:5 "%ProgramFiles%\papka\runN.cmd"
под Windows XP создаётся с кавычками. Под Win 6.x погляжу утром.

Отправлено: 00:19, 06-09-2013 | #18



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Скриптовые языки администрирования Windows » CMD/BAT - Запуск bat файла из Планировщика

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
[решено] Запуск  приложения из bat файла Noel Хочу все знать 31 08-02-2022 22:31
CMD/BAT - Запуск BAT файла с правами локального пользователя из сетевого BAT файла Yurii_L Скриптовые языки администрирования Windows 9 05-09-2012 14:27
CMD/BAT - [решено] Запуск bat-файла от имени админа.Как сделать каталог этого bat-файла текущим?? axmed0207 Скриптовые языки администрирования Windows 1 19-01-2012 06:14
Автоматический запуск cmd или bat файла из autorun.inf Altmer Автоматическая установка Windows 2000/XP/2003 2 24-02-2008 14:52
[решено] Запуск bat-файла планировщиком из Win2003 Server EE SP1 Ramzes_ Microsoft Windows NT/2000/2003 2 04-04-2006 11:46




 
Переход